Dr. Eric Holsapple is the author of the Wall Street Journal bestseller Profit with Presence: The Twelve Pillars of Mindful Leadership. Over the past four decades as a successful developer and entrepreneur, he has learned that mindfulness has the power to transform our lives and our businesses. He holds a PhD in economics AND has practiced yoga and meditation for 30 years. These two worlds–generating profit and operating with deep presence–aren’t at odds with each other. In fact, when we merge business with mindfulness, what we see is more profit, more focus, more productivity and much more satisfaction. Learn more at www.livinginthegap.org. He joined by Kristen Manieri, a coach who works with teams to increase both productivity and wellbeing. She also helps individuals navigate transition with clarity and confidence. Her areas of focus are: stress reduction, energy management, mindset, resilience, habit formation, rest rituals, and self-care. As the host of the weekly 60 Mindful Minutes podcast, an Apple top 100 social science podcast, Kristen has interviewed over 200 authors about what it means to live a more conscious, connected, intentional and joyful life.
